Job Description


SUMMARY:

Under moderate supervision, provides courteous telephone and accurate information service to patients, physicians, staff, general public and Physicians Answering Service.

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:

To qualify for the position, the candidate must have a high school diploma or equivalent required. Six months experience as a telephone operator preferred. Previous experience in a medical environment preferred.

CONDITIONS:

The new hire or transfer employee will remain within this job category for a probationary period of six months. With a satisfactory criteria based performance evaluation, the employee will advance to a regular status employee. If the evaluation is not satisfactory, the employee will be terminated.

SKILLS & ABILITIES:

  • Ability to operate all telecommunication related equipment; Conveyance consoles, beepers, cellular phones, typewriter, two way radio, back-up microphone, fax machine.
  • The ability to take messages and write legibly.
  • The ability to type 35 wpm.
  • The ability to ensure confidentiality and rights of all patient, health system and departmental documents is required

LANGUAGE SKILLS:

Must have clear, concise diction and an acceptable level of proper English grammar. Ability to communicate effectively with physicians, patients, and all internal/external customers required.

REASONING ABILITY:

The ability to make appropriate decisions during emergency situations required.

CERTIFICATES, LICENSES AND REGISTRATIONS:

N/A.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S:

Requires sitting approximately 85% of the time; requires walking and standing 25% of the time. Requires lifting and carrying supplies weighing up to 10 lbs. approximately 25% of the time. Requires occasional bending and reaching. Requires hearing and visual acuity. Potential for minimal exposure to blood and/or body substances and hazardous materials. Must be able to work in a high stress environment.
